From The Annals of Círdan
Herein are collected the events of Cemendur Siriondil's life, such as is known, with reference to the events related in those tales known as Fire from the Sea, The Gift of Men and Aglahad and the Dead City. To give some historical context, pertinent entries from the Tale of Years (as set out by Prof Tolkien) have been collated and are shown in italics. Where the date of such entries is unspecified in the Tale of Years, it is here confirmed and is left unitalicized.
